Mar 10, 2022 · Beer maker South African Breweries has signed a power-purchase agreement with black-women owned biogas firm Bio2Watt. The biogas plant, to be constructed in the Western Cape, will convert manure from over 7 000 cows to renewable electricity. This contract will allow SAB to have 23% of its power supplied from renewables.
Biogas is a flammable gas made from the digestion of haiqi matter such as cow dung, kitchen waste, and industrial effluent. The technology involves channeling feedstock into a manure digester, which converts some of it into methane. Most farmers engage in biogas production from cow dung though chicken and pig waste are viable alternatives.
Feb 07, 2022 · From cow dung to biogas and slurry. Biogas offers a solution to this problem. In an underground masonry bio-digester goes haiqi waste, mainly cow dung, which is converted into methane gas and so-called 'bioslurry'. The gas is piped through a plastic hose to the house where it is connected to a two-burner stove.

Sep 06, 2019 · Gobar gas units convert cow dung and human excreta into biogas. This gas is used for cooking and lighting. The gobar gas unit can be established in farmhouhaiqi or households with cattle or buffaloes. Such units are common in rural areas [especially in Pakistan and India].
